Transaction 341301a2b91fba944e328e096913529c2418790bdf7028c2f87baab0e17b0dad
1 Input
1 Output
-
341301a2b91fba944e328e096913529c2418790bdf7028c2f87baab0e17b0dad:0
- value
- 21987597
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6b3146c2c713428afb21a9adc7503a8a34f768a OP_EQUAL
- address
- 3NiqsM1AetPDghGcyjzwi5fnjPrb6Po8is